Sample Answer
Learning a new language is undoubtedly a multifaceted endeavor that encapsulates several challenges, both cognitive and practical. From my experience, one of the predominant obstacles is grappling with the intricacies of grammar and syntax, which can often seem alien compared to one’s native tongue. Furthermore, the acquisition of vocabulary, particularly idiomatic expressions, requires not only memorization but also contextual application to ensure fluency. Another significant hurdle is the psychological barrier—many learners experience apprehension when speaking, stemming from the fear of making mistakes or embedding incorrect pronunciation patterns. Lastly, the cultural nuances embedded within a language necessitate a deeper understanding beyond mere words, which can be daunting for learners striving for authenticity in their communication. Collectively, these factors can create a daunting yet enriching journey toward linguistic proficiency.
